What is AUD/USD on TradingView?

AUD/USD, also known as the 'Aussie,' measures how many US dollars are needed to buy one Australian dollar. For Grenada, its impact is indirect but real—since the USD side affects the cost of everything we import from the US, and Australian commodity prices influence global trade dynamics that ripple into our tourism-dependent economy. When AUD/USD rises, the USD weakens, making US imports cheaper for Grenadians, from electronics to food. Conversely, a falling pair means a stronger USD, raising prices on the shelves in St. George's supermarkets. Traders in the capital use TradingView to spot patterns like head-and-shoulders or support/resistance on AUD/USD, setting alerts for entries during the 13:00-16:30 overlap. A pip is $10 for a standard lot, but for a $1,000 account (common for Grenada starters) trading 0.1 lots, each pip is worth $1. So a 50-pip move is $50—significant for a $1,000 account. Islamic accounts & swap fees - Grenada

While Grenada has 0% Muslim population, swap-free (Islamic) accounts are still available from most top brokers for traders who prefer not to pay overnight fees. For AUD/USD, swap fees vary: a long position on a standard lot (100,000 units) typically costs -$5 to -$8 per night, while a short position might pay +$2 to +$4, depending on interest rate differentials. For a typical Grenada account size of $1,000 trading 0.1 lots, the overnight cost is roughly -$0.50 to -$0.80 per night—about $3.50-$5.60 per week. Brokers offering Islamic accounts include Pepperstone, AvaTrade, Exness, IC Markets, XM Group, OctaFX, HotForex HFM, Vantage, eToro, and FBS. To enable swap-free on TradingView, you must select the Islamic account option during broker registration—this is permanent and cannot be switched on/off. For Grenada traders, the weekly swap cost of $3.50 may be negligible compared to monthly profit potential of $50-200 from successful AUD/USD swings, but long-term holders should compare costs. If you hold positions for weeks, swap fees add up—consider using a swap-free account if you're a position trader.

Risk management - Grenada

For Grenada traders starting with AUD/USD on TradingView, appropriate starting capital is $500-1,000 in USD—this allows you to trade 0.1 lots with 1:500 leverage without overexposing. Following the 1-2% rule, maximum risk per trade is $10-20 for a $1,000 account, meaning you should set stop-losses to limit losses to that amount. Given AUD/USD's daily range of 50-150 pips, a stop-loss of 20 pips (worth $2 for 0.1 lots) is reasonable for scalping—anything wider risks hitting the stop on normal volatility. With 1:500 leverage, a $1,000 account can control a $500,000 position, but a 1% adverse move ($500) would wipe out half your capital—so use small lot sizes (0.01-0.05 lots). TradingView's risk management tools let you calculate position size automatically: set your account currency to USD, enter stop-loss in pips, and it suggests lot size based on your risk percentage. For Grenada traders, always use TradingView's 'Long Position' or 'Short Position' tool to visualize risk/reward before entering. Remember: leverage magnifies both gains and losses—a 50-pip win on 0.1 lots nets $50, but a 50-pip loss costs the same. Stick to 1% risk per trade to survive drawdowns.

Scam warnings - Grenada

Grenada traders are increasingly targeted by scams involving fake TradingView broker apps that mimic legitimate platforms. Common red flags include unsolicited WhatsApp or Telegram groups promising 'guaranteed' AUD/USD signals, often claiming to be from St. George's-based experts. Another scam: unregulated brokers offering 'bonuses' on USDT deposits, then blocking withdrawals. To verify, always check the FCA or ASIC register (search for the broker's license number) and only use brokers from TradingView's official list at broker.tradingview.com. Beware of fake celebrity endorsements—no legit broker uses photos of local celebrities or politicians to promote trading. If you suspect a scam, report it to the FCA (UK) or ASIC (Australia) via their online portals—Grenada has no local financial regulator for forex, so international bodies handle complaints.
